The Accountant I is responsible for the general accounting functions of the bank as well as assisting in maintaining accurate financial records and performing various accounting tasks. They will work closely with financial professionals to ensure compliance with banking regulations and accounting standards. This role will contribute to the overall financial stability and success of the bank.

ESSENTIAL FUNCTIONS• Prepare, process, and maintain file documentation for accounts payable through the bank’s expense management system.
• Maintain the general ledger and depreciation schedule for fixed assets.
• Assist in preparation of and expensing prepaid general ledger accounts.
• Assist in maintaining pledges with various public entities.
• Perform investment accounting.
• Contribute to the preparation of financial reports, such as monthly, quarterly, and annual financial statements.
• Prepare and input entries as they relate to the bank’s mortgage operations, including but not limited to: GNMA advances and repayments, sales of loans to various investors, and HUD claim activity.
• Perform reconciliations for various mortgage and bank-related accounts.
